Join Free →In the rapidly evolving landscape of educational technology, artificial intelligence stands out as a truly transformative tool. Yet in many institutions, conversations around AI remain narrowly focused on saving time or easing administrative burdens. This session invites school leaders to shift the lens: What if AI were viewed not simply as a productivity booster, but as a catalyst for deeper learning, more responsive instruction, and professional growth? Framed through the lens of the SAMR model and grounded in tech integration best practices, this session will explore how AI tools can help educators move beyond substitution toward true transformation—redefining instructional design in ways that are student-centered and pedagogically-grounded. Participants will examine real examples of how generative AI can support personalization, inquiry-based learning, and metacognitive development, while also contributing to stronger instructional practice and teacher growth aligned with evaluation frameworks like Danielson. This session will help participants develop the language, vision, and understanding needed to support high-impact AI integration in their schools. Leaders will leave with strategies for facilitating instructional conversations with staff, recognizing the difference between surface-level use and pedagogically rich integration, and identifying opportunities to elevate teaching and learning through AI. Following ten years as a classroom social studies teacher, Denise went back to school to become a library media specialist. Since making that switch, she has morphed into her school's de facto tech coach after being accepted as a Google Certified Trainer, Coach, and Innovator, and earning an MS in Educational Technology.
